Railway station
is a junction railway station in , . Its code is SGL. It is on the Delhi–Muzaffarpur–Gorakhpur main line Sagauli is connected to several cities in with daily passenger trains. is situated 3 km north of Phulwariā Ojha.

Village
Sugauli is a city and a notified area in in the state of . Best known for Treaty of , 1816 between the British and Gurkhas and role played in the Satyagraha Movement of Mahatma Gandhi, it is also the setting for Rudyard Kipling's story "Rikki-Tikki-Tavi", and the place where The Treaty of was signed with Nepal in 1816. is situated 4 km north of Phulwariā Ojha.
